2.5 hour sample tour of Edinburgh Old Town (described as "must know Edinburgh info" by our clients)

​

* See the best of the Royal Mile, visit Closes full of stories and great views.

* See St Giles Cathedral.

* Find out if you could be accused of being a witch or not?

* Learn about the key characters in religion and the royal family who shaped Scotland.

* Explore narrow alleyways and get off the beaten track.

* See the City Chambers area.

* For any Harry Potter fans, see the places that inspired J.K Rowling and even the building that inspired Hogwarts.

* Walk along gorgeous Victoria Street for one of the best Old Town views.

* Find out about the real life character who inspired Jekyll and Hyde.

* See Greyfriars Bobby and visit Greyfriars Kirk.

* Find some of the greatest works of horror fiction ever came from a graveyard in Edinburgh​.

* See the place where Charles Darwin studied.

* Find out about all the things in the world that originate from Edinburgh.

2.5 hour sample tour of Edinburgh New Town (Described as "how the people of Edinburgh live" by our clients):

 

* Leave the crowds behind and explore real local areas.

* Pass the new face of the New Town into the areas that have not changed.

* Pass the house of Robert Louis Stevenson.

* Walk along the hidden streets of Stockbridge that give views you won't believe.

* Stop for a coffee or beer in real local venues.

* Visit stunning Dean Village, the highlight of the tour for all those who join this tour.

* Walk through princes Street gardens and admire the castle from below and find out about the statues in the park.
